目前,Flink SQL Client 不支持指定具体的 Yarn Session ID。 如果你想指定 Yarn Session ID,可以使用 Flink Standalone 或者 Kubernetes。 在Flink Standalone 中,你可以在启动 Flink 集群时指定 Yarn Session ID。在Kubernetes 中,你可以在创建 Flink 应用时指定 Yarn Session ID。如果你需要在 Flink SQL Client ...
在使用 yarnsession 模式启动 Flink SQL Client 时,可以使用以下方法设置 UTF-8 编码: SET execution.character-set='utf-8';步骤: 启动Flink SQL Client,如下所示:./bin/sql-client.sh yarn-session在SQL Client 提示符下,执行以下命令:SET execution.character-set='utf-8';现在,所有后续查询都将使用 UTF-...
记录了最近一次提交的yarn session对应的application ID。 SQL client如果使用yarn session模式启动,会查找/tmp/.yarn-properties-{用户名}文件中指定的application id,将SQL提交到这个yarn session上运行。所以说,我们在使用Yarn方式的时候需要额外注意,启动Yarn session和SQL client必须使用相同的用户。 切换执行模式 默认...
# 1、提交任务后运行情况 [alanchan@server1 bin]$ flink run /usr/local/bigdata/flink-1.13.5/examples/table/table_sql-0.0.1-SNAPSHOT.jar org.table_sql.TestHiveCatalogDemo 2023-08-31 00:18:01,185 INFO org.apache.flink.yarn.cli.FlinkYarnSessionCli [] - Found Yarn properties file under /...
Flink on Yarn–Session 模式适合于长时间运行的 Flink 会话,该会话可以为多个应用程序提供共享资源,并以异步方式运行这些应用程序。该模式的主要优点是提高了集群资源的利用率和运行效率,适用于处理大规模数据和实时流式处理等场景。比如flink-sql 调试的时候。Flink on Yarn–Per Job 模式则适用于需要独立资源且...
flink sql_client yarn提交 flink sql keyby flink sql表查询详解 1、高阶聚合 group by cube(维度1, 维度2, 维度3) group by grouping sets( (维度1,维度2),(维度1,维度3),() ) group by rollup(省,市,区) 1. 2. 3. 4. 5. 语法示例:...
在Flink安装目录的 bin 目录下面可以看到有 flink, start-scala-shell.sh 和 sql-client.sh 等文件,这些都是客户端操作的入口。 3.Flink 客户端操作 3.1 Flink 命令行 Flink 的命令行参数很多,输入 flink - h 能看到完整的说明: flink-1.7.2 bin/flink -h ...
bin/sql-client.sh embedded -s yarn-session 进入这个小松鼠界面表示就可以操作了 可以配置个查询展示的配置,展示更好看 SET'sql-client.execution.result-mode'='tableau';execution.runtime-mode:可视化结果模式表格模式(tablemode)在内存中实体化结果,并将结果用规则的分页表格可视化展示出来。执行如下命令启用:SET...
cd flink-1.13.1 bin/sql-client.sh embedded -s yarn-session -j ./lib/hudi-flink-bundle_2.12-0.10.0-SNAPSHOT.jar shellflink读取mysql binlog并写入kafka创建mysql源表create table stu8_binlog( id bigint not null, name string, school string, nickname string, age int not null, score ...
Flink SQl 客户端-Catalog(hive的catalog是重点) 4、Flink SQl 客户端 1、启动一个flink的 集群 可以使用flink独立集群 也可以使用yarn-session.sh #启动一个flinkyarn-sesion集群yarn-sesion.sh -d 2、启动sql-client sql-client.sh 3、测试命令行